| Technical Information | |
|---|---|
| Chipset | Intel X38 Express |
| Compatible Processors | Intel Core 2 Duo,Intel Core 2 Quad,Intel Pentium Dual-Core,Intel Xeon (LGA775) |
| Board Socket Type | Socket LGA775 |
| Memory Slots | 4 x DIMM |
| Memory Support | DDR2 667/800 MHz,UDIMM (unbuffered),Non-ECC (may support ECC with select Xeon CPUs),Up to 8 GB (4 x 2GB) |
| Storage Interfaces | SATA II (3.0 Gb/s) - 4 ports |
| Expansion Slots | 1 x PCIe x16,2 x PCIe x1,2 x PCI |
| USB Port | USB 2.0 - up to 8 ports (typically 6 rear, 2 front) |
